Monique Gardenberg
27.07.1958, Salvador, Bahia, Brasil

Gardenberg is a Brazilian director and screenwriter. She spent her childhood in Săo Paulo and in the mid-1970s moved to Rio de Janeiro where she studied economics. In the late 1980s she studied film at the university in New York. Her graduation film is the short film Day 67 (1989). The first film she made in Brasil was the short film Diário Noturno (1993). In 1955 she made her first feature film Jenipapo. Afterwards she made Benjamin (2003) and Ó Paí, Ó (2007). She also directed Caetano Veloso’s videos and concerts (Un Caballero de Fina Estampa, 1996 and Prenda Minha, 1999). In 2002, she directed the successful theatre performance Os Sete Afluentes do Rio Ota.
